In a trend that scientists attribute, at least in part, to global warming, a certain floating cap of sea ice has been shrinking since 1980. The ice cap always shrinks in the summer and grows in winter. Average minimum size of the ice cap, in square miles, can be
approximated by A= piR^2. In 2013, the radius of the ice cap was approximately 792 mi and was shrinking at a rate of approximately
4.1 mi/yr. How fast was the area changing at that time?
The area was changing at a rate of in 2013.
(Round to the nearest integer as needed.)
